    Local Reiver Men's Golf Team Triumphs at Hesston Shootout, Bishop Secures Individual First Place

    2024-04-03
    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=1R0Flg_0sEBTXBm00

    The Reiver Men's golf team won first place at the Hesston Shootout, a tournament organized by Tabor College. They played a 36-hole game on Monday, achieving their lowest scores of the year at 278-280. They finished 31 strokes ahead of Central Christian, the second-place team.

    Calen Bishop led the team with rounds of 68-67, earning the first place individual honors. He was five strokes ahead of teammates Ethan Smith and Trystan DuPlessis, who both scored 69-71. Cooper Hansen also did well, securing a fifth-place finish.

    Freshman Bowdie Fox, in his first varsity competition, finished 15th with scores of 75-73. His performance indicates potential for the team's future.

    Head Coach Matt Robinson was pleased with the team's performance. He noted their improved course management skills, their ability to take advantage of opportunities on certain holes, and their understanding of when par is a good score.

    The Reiver Men will soon participate in the Bethany Classic at Sand Creek Station in Newton, KS, the following Monday and Tuesday. Their recent win and strong individual performances suggest they are ready for the next competition.
